Style For Style: Stylish Solutions for Broken Bones
I was taking the subway home after work the other day when I came across my inspiration for this Style for Style. An impeccably dressed girl had a cast on her arm. Only, it was no regular boring arm brace. Like a true fashionista, she had covered her cast with a black velvet fabric and it meshed with her all-black ensemble. Let me tell you, it looked très chic! So it got me thinking: what's a stylish girl to do if she has a broken limb, a scratch or a bruise? Why, her fabulous life must go on...

- If you're in the same predicament as the girl on the subway, you can also tie a sling with a pretty scarf to keep your arm elevated.
- If you have an open wound, cover it up with a fun colored or glittery bandage; these serve are great conversation pieces too.
- If you're in Rihanna's current state, with a broken leg, don't let some broken bones keep you from getting dolled up. Throw on that mini dress, one platform pump and keep on partying!
